Students who are not able to complete their degree requirements before the program end date listed on their I-20 must request an extension by clicking the button at the end of this page. Instructions for submitting the extension request are outlined below. Once the I-20 has been processed, the student will be notified by email.
Extension Eligibility Guidelines:
- Students must have maintained their legal status on a continued basis
- The extension request must be supported by “compelling academic or medical reasons.”
- The application for extension must be submitted to UFIC within a 90-day period prior to the expiration of the current I-20.
- Extensions are granted for a maximum of one year at a time. If additional time is needed, a second request may be submitted at a future date.
- F-2 dependent extensions are granted at the same time as extensions for the primary F-1.
